First Junior Par 3 Championship To Take Place

CGU Juniors President Matt Tucknott (Radnor) does not take his foot of the gas and the latest example of his sterling work to support junior golf in the county is what  looks like the first ever Cornwall Juniors Par 3 Championship and the last Junior Open of 2021.

In Matt's own words this is to be staged at the not so Royal and Ancient Golf Club at Radnor Golf & Leisure on during the Christmas school holidays on Tuesday 28th December. But do not let that put you off as Radnor has a thriving social and supportive golfing community with a course that will test everyone taking part.

There will be an 18 hole Strokeplay, an 18 hole Stableford and even a 9 hole fun competition for new golfers - all for the sum of £5.

The event promises to be another great opportunity showcasing what’s so good about Cornwall Junior Golf and why we have such a great County Golf set up here in the Duchy.

Matt has made contact with all clubs in the Duchy and would like to make this Junior Open the most inclusive, giving as many juniors as possible the opportunity to play in the first Par 3 Championships. He would love to have a junior from every single club represented in this end of year celebration of junior golf in Cornwall and ideally would like to see this type of event grow year on year - maybe extending to an adult version in the coming years.
